Wide-range corrosion-resistant stainless steel water meter
Technical Field
The utility model belongs to the technical field of water meters, and particularly relates to a wide-range corrosion-resistant stainless steel water meter.
Background
A water meter is an instrument for measuring water flow, mostly the accumulated flow measurement of water, generally comprises a positive displacement water meter and a speed water meter, and originates from England, the development of the water meter has been in the history of nearly two hundred years, the internal structure of the traditional water meter can be divided into a shell, a sleeve and an inner core from outside to inside, the shell is cast by pig iron, water passes through the lower annular space of the shell after coming out from a water inlet, the lower annular space is called as a lower annular chamber, an upper annular chamber is arranged above the annular space and communicated with a water outlet, and the bottom of the sleeve is provided with a filter screen with small holes for filtering out impurities in the water.
At present, with the development of industrialization, tap water is basically used in both cities and villages, a water meter is certainly needed to be used for metering while the tap water is used, and with the more and more extensive use of the traditional water meter, the defects of the traditional water meter are gradually exposed, for example, the traditional water meter is made of pig iron and is easy to rust, so that the service life of the traditional water meter is influenced, and the common water meter is arranged in corners or low-lying places, so that the light of the common water meter is especially dark, because no light meter reading personnel need to observe for half a day to see clearly every time, and because some water meters for public use are generally arranged outdoors, because the water meters are not provided with supports, the installation is extremely inconvenient every time, and when water flows and the bottoms of the frequently used water meters are not provided with supports, the water meter interface is easy to leak.
SUMMERY OF THE UTILITY MODEL
Aiming at the defects in the prior art, the utility model aims to provide a wide-range corrosion-resistant stainless steel water meter, which solves the problems that the traditional water meter is difficult to observe without light and the water meter is easy to leak without a support at the bottom.

As shown in fig. 1-4, a wide-range corrosion-resistant stainless steel water meter comprises a stainless steel bottom box 1, a gear box 2 fixedly connected to the top of the stainless steel bottom box 1, a meter cover 3 movably connected to one side of the gear box 2, a counting mechanism 10 movably connected to the top of the gear box 2, a lamp tube 11 fixedly connected to the top of the gear box 2, a meter wheel 13 movably connected to the top of the gear box 2, an inductor 12 fixedly connected to the top of the gear box 2, an electronic box 14 movably connected to one side of the gear box 2, a water inlet pipe 4 communicated with one side of the stainless steel bottom box 1, a screw thread a6 opened at one end of the water inlet pipe 4, a screw nut a7 movably connected to one end of the water inlet pipe 4, a water outlet pipe 5 communicated with the other side of the stainless steel bottom box 1, a screw thread B8 opened at one end of the water outlet pipe 5, a screw nut B9 movably connected to one end of the water outlet pipe 5, and a connecting block 15 fixedly connected to the bottom of the water outlet pipe 5, the bottom swing joint of connecting block 15 has first supporting block 16, and recess 18 has been seted up to one side of first supporting block 16, and the top swing joint of recess 18 has gim peg 19, and the inside swing joint of box 1 has strainer 22 at the bottom of the stainless steel, and strainer 22's inside swing joint has stainless steel axis of rotation 20, the outside fixedly connected with stainless steel impeller 21 of stainless steel axis of rotation 20.
The working principle of the technical scheme is as follows:
firstly, the first supporting block 16 at the bottom of the water meter is opened according to the installation environment, then the second supporting block 17 is drawn out from the inside of the first supporting block 16 by pressing the fixing bolt 19 according to the height of the water pipe, then the fixing bolt 19 is clamped in the groove 18 when the position with proper height is adjusted to promote the stability of the water meter, then the external pipe of the water pipe is fixed with the nut A7, then the nut A7 is rotated to be connected with the thread inside the external pipe of the water pipe so as to connect the water pipe with the water inlet pipe 4, then the external pipe of the water pipe is fixed with a screw cap B9, then the screw cap B9 is rotated to be connected with the thread inside the external pipe of the water pipe so as to enable the water pipe to be connected with the water outlet pipe 5, finally, when the water meter is used for a period of time, the meter reading is needed, when a meter reader opens the meter cover 3, the inductor 12 can automatically induce the lamp tube 11 to be opened, so that the meter reader can conveniently read the meter.
